Smelly Mandarin Fish from Huangshan Mountain in Huizhou

1. Marinated stinky mandarin fish

2. Remove the vacuum bag, clean it, and soak it in cold water for about 1 hour to reduce the salty taste of the fish. The fish is cut with a net pattern for use.

3. All the ingredients: pork, bamboo shoots, ginger garlic, chives, red peppers were washed clean, and cut into the powder shape for later use

4. Put a spoonful of lard in the pan to melt

5. Add smelly mandarin fish and fry

6. Fry one side and fry the other side

7. Fried yellow on both sides, serve and set aside

8. Overheating, pour a little oil

9. Pour in minced meat, bamboo shoots, minced ginger and minced garlic and stir fry

10. Stir fry over high heat until the minced meat changes color, and the bamboo shoots are dried with moisture, and the minced ginger and garlic give off a fragrance

11. Add the fried stinky mandarin fish, and then add a spoonful of salt in turn (depending on the situation, add salt as appropriate)

12. Add 2 tablespoons of cooking wine

13. Add 3 tablespoons dark soy sauce

14. Put in a spoonful of vinegar

15. Put in a spoonful of sugar

16. Pour half a bowl of water (the stock can also be substituted for water)

17. Bring to a high heat, turn to a low heat and cook slowly (do not cover the pot)

18. At the last about one-third of the soup, add the right amount of chicken essence

19. Use a spatula to pour the soup on the fish back until the soup is slightly dry

20. Put the smelly mandarin fish on a plate, sprinkle with chopped green onion and minced red pepper.
